We currently invest a significant amount of time creating takeoff types and markups to establish accurate quantity data during the estimating phase. However, once the project moves into execution, we often have to recreate the same structure manually in Assets to begin tracking progress—resulting in duplicated effort and a high risk of inconsistencies.
It would be a major efficiency gain if Takeoff could sync directly with Assets, allowing takeoff types, quantities, and associated markups to be pushed or linked into the Assets module for progress tracking. This would ensure a seamless transition from estimating to execution, maintain alignment between scoped quantities and tracked work, and significantly reduce manual re-entry. Ideally, this sync would also preserve metadata like classification systems, units of measure, and any custom attributes, enabling a more integrated and accurate tracking workflow across the project lifecycle.
